Ingredients
For the Bread
- 1 cup zucchini (finely shredded)
- 2 eggs
- 1/2 cup vegetable oil
- 1/2 cup plain Greek yogurt
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1/4 teaspoon cloves
For the Cinnamon Swirl
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1 Tablespoon cinnamon
How to Make Moist and Delicious Cinnamon Swirl Zucchini Bread
Step 1: Preheat the Oven
Preheat your o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it. Prepare a 9×5 loaf pan by lining it with parchment paper, securing with binder clips if necessary.
Step 2: Combine Wet Ingredients
In a large mixing bowl, combine:
1. Finely shredded zucchini
2. Eggs
3. Vegetable oil
4. Plain Greek yogurt
5. Vanilla extract
Mix these wet ingredients until thoroughly combined.
Step 3: Mix Dry Ingredients
In another bowl, whisk together:
1. All-purpose flour
2. Granulated sugar (3/4 cup)
3. Baking powder
4. Salt
5. Cinnamon (1/2 teaspoon)
6. Nutmeg (1/4 teaspoon)
7. Cloves (1/4 teaspoon)
Gradually sift this mixture into the bowl of wet ingredients, stirring just until incorporated to avoid large air bubbles.
Step 4: Prepare Cinnamon Sugar Swirl
In a small bowl, mix together:
1. Granulated sugar (1/2 cup)
2. Cinnamon (1 tablespoon)
This will create the delightful cinnamon swirl for your bread.
Step 5: Assemble the Bread
Pour half of the batter into the prepared loaf pan and top it with half of the cinnamon sugar mixture. Add the remaining batter on top, spreading evenly, then sprinkle with the rest of the cinnamon sugar mixture. Use a knife to swirl through the batter gently.
Step 6: Bake
Place in the preheated oven and bake for 60–65 minutes or until golden brown. A toothpick inserted into the center should come out clean.
Step 7: Cool and Serve
Let your bread cool in the pan for about 10–15 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ely. Slice, serve, and enjoy! Store any le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ature.

Storage & Reheating Instructions
Refrigerator Storage
- Store in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
- For best results, wrap the loaf in plastic wrap before placing it in a container.
Freezing Moist and Delicious Cinnamon Swirl Zucchini Bread
- Wrap slices individually in plastic wrap and place them in a freezer-safe bag.
- It will last up to 3 months in the freezer.
Reheating Moist and Delicious Cinnamon Swirl Zucchini Bread
- Oven: Preheat to 350°F and warm slices for about 10 minutes for a freshly baked taste.
- Microwave: Heat slices for 10-15 seconds at a time until warmed through; be careful not to dry them out.
- Stovetop: Place slices in a skillet over low heat until warmed, adding a bit of butter if desired.
Frequently Asked Questions
Here are some common questions about making Moist and Delicious Cinnamon Swirl Zucchini Bread.
How do I know when my zucchini bread is done?
To check if your bread is done, insert a toothpick into the center. It should come out clean or with just a few crumbs attached.
Can I substitute ingredients in this zucchini bread recipe?
Yes! You can use applesauce instead of oil for a healthier option or swap Greek yogurt with sour cream.
How do I store leftovers of my cinnamon swirl zucchini bread?
Store leftover zucchini bread in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 5 days, or freeze for longer storage.
What makes this zucchini bread moist?
The combination of shredded zucchini, eggs, and oil contributes to its moist texture while keeping it deliciously rich.
Can I add nuts or chocolate chips?
Absolutely! Feel free to add walnuts, pecans, or chocolate chips to customize your Moist and Delicious Cinnamon Swirl Zucchini Bread.
